ORLANDO, Fla.  – Florida Atlantic baseball will test its mettle on the road for the first time on Tuesday night when they meet UCF in Orlando. Both teams enter the matchup at 6-1. First pitch is scheduled for 6 p.m.

OWLS IN REVIEW
Florida Atlantic took two of three from UConn over the weekend
The Owls' six-game win streak was halted on Sunday in a 5-3, 10-inning defeat
Â
THE OPPONENT
UCF also saw its six-game win streak ended on Sunday in a 5-3 defeat to Bryant
The Knights swept Siena on opening weekend and knocked off Mizzou last Tuesday
Tuesday's projected starter is Matt Sauser – the sophomore pitched four shutout innings last Tuesday in the win over Mizzou
Matt Prevesk leads UCF with two home runs and 10 RBI through the first seven games
UCF went 37-21 last season and advanced to the Tallahassee Regional
Â
OPPONENT HISTORY
UCF leads the all-time series 49-41
The Knights won both matchups last season – 3-2 in Orlando and 11-6 in Boca Raton
The Owls swept the season series in 2023
